5 stars for service and value, 3.5 stars for food.
I've walked this taco stand on Pine on the south side of Cal Anderson a bunch of times on weekend evenings, and finally stopped to try out their tacos today.
They grill the meat right there, and chop up the meat and assemble the tacos to order. Each taco comes on a double tortilla, super stuffed with chopped meat and a very finely diced mixture of raw onion, tomato, and cabbage. Each order comes with a small cup of salsa verde and a spicier salsa roja, a small piece of cucumber, and a lime.
Ordering is easy and all the guys working the stand are super nice.
The value is really good, $4 per taco when they're this stuffed is very reasonable. The meat has a nice smoky flavor and is overall only lightly seasoned. I liked the vegetables on top, but they were diced a bit too finely for my taste -- when the vegetables are chopped that small, it doesn't really add the fresh crunchy texture that I desire. The salsas are good, and the red one definitely brings the heat, and note that these are also lightly seasoned.
I did get a couple gristly pieces of meat, but overall the meat was really nice. Overall, really nice, fast and convenient with a wonderful grilled aroma, but I think underseasoned and with less variety of texture than I prefer.
